RECHOVOT, Israel , June 24, 2012 (press release) – The Reynolds Group, a leading global manufacturer and supplier of consumer food and beverage packaging and storage products, and Oplon pure science Ltd., a material science company focused on the development of novel antimicrobial coatings and technologies, announced today that they have entered into a collaborative agreement for the development, manufacturing and sale of packaging for fresh meat, liquid food and beverages. 

Reynolds Group's collaboration with Oplon will focus on the development, industrialization, and commercialization of novel antimicrobial packaging with the intent of bringing to the marketplace fresher, better tasting products with longer shelf lives. The agreement reflects the companies' shared commitment to offer the next generation of food and beverage packaging to the consumer. The agreement covers the full breadth of Reynolds Groups' global operating companies across multiple packaging brands and packaging categories. The collaboration will include an initial evaluation period, followed by development and adaptation to Reynolds' manufacturing processes. The joint program will span over an 18-36 month period, and is likely to lead to significant sales of Oplon-treated packages by Reynolds.

About Reynolds Group:

Reynolds Group Holdings Limited is a leading global manufacturer and supplier of consumer, beverage and foodservice packaging products with revenues in excess of US$11bn. The company, based in Lake Forest, Illinois is a subsidiary of Rank Group, a privately held investment company in New Zealand. One of the largest packaging groups in the world, Reynolds Group subsidiaries include the Hefty® and Reynolds® consumer brands, Pactiv Foodservices, Evergreen Packaging, SIG, Closure Systems International and Graham Packaging.

About Oplon pure science:

Oplon has developed novel compound coatings contained within a polymer matrix that prevent growth of microbes and extend product shelf life. Oplon’s novel anti-microbial materials are safe and environmentally friendly, and are being applied in the food and beverage industry, dermal care, water purification, agriculture and medical devices industries. Oplon is privately owned and is based Rechovot, Israel.
